commit yast2-add-on for openSUSE:Factory
![](https://seccdn.libravatar.org/avatar/e2145bc5cf53dda95c308a3c75e8fef3.jpg?s=120&d=mm&r=g)
Hello community, here is the log from the commit of package yast2-add-on for openSUSE:Factory checked in at 2014-09-02 08:22:17 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Comparing /work/SRC/openSUSE:Factory/yast2-add-on (Old) and /work/SRC/openSUSE:Factory/.yast2-add-on.new (New) 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Package is "yast2-add-on" Changes: -------- --- /work/SRC/openSUSE:Factory/yast2-add-on/yast2-add-on.changes 2014-06-26 08:00:59.000000000 +0200 +++ /work/SRC/openSUSE:Factory/.yast2-add-on.new/yast2-add-on.changes 2014-09-02 08:22:20.000000000 +0200 @@ -1,0 +2,6 @@ +Mon Sep 1 09:09:40 UTC 2014 - jreidinger@suse.com + +- make add-ons dialog consistent when going back (bnc#893103) +- 3.1.9 + +------------------------------------------------------------------- Old: ---- yast2-add-on-3.1.8.tar.bz2 New: ---- yast2-add-on-3.1.9.tar.bz2 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Other differences: ------------------ ++++++ yast2-add-on.spec ++++++ --- /var/tmp/diff_new_pack.5m1sk4/_old 2014-09-02 08:22:21.000000000 +0200 +++ /var/tmp/diff_new_pack.5m1sk4/_new 2014-09-02 08:22:22.000000000 +0200 @@ -17,7 +17,7 @@ Name: yast2-add-on -Version: 3.1.8 +Version: 3.1.9 Release: 0 BuildRoot: %{_tmppath}/%{name}-%{version}-build ++++++ yast2-add-on-3.1.8.tar.bz2 -> yast2-add-on-3.1.9.tar.bz2 ++++++ di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-add-on-3.1.8/package/yast2-add-on.changes new/yast2-add-on-3.1.9/package/yast2-add-on.changes --- old/yast2-add-on-3.1.8/package/yast2-add-on.changes 2014-06-02 19:01:29.000000000 +0200 +++ new/yast2-add-on-3.1.9/package/yast2-add-on.changes 2014-09-01 11:31:08.000000000 +0200 @@ -1,4 +1,10 @@ ------------------------------------------------------------------- +Mon Sep 1 09:09:40 UTC 2014 - jreidinger@suse.com + +- make add-ons dialog consistent when going back (bnc#893103) +- 3.1.9 + +------------------------------------------------------------------- Mon Jun 2 16:49:24 UTC 2014 - jreidinger@suse.com - always set correct state for add-on add checkbox dialog di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-add-on-3.1.8/package/yast2-add-on.spec new/yast2-add-on-3.1.9/package/yast2-add-on.spec --- old/yast2-add-on-3.1.8/package/yast2-add-on.spec 2014-06-02 19:01:29.000000000 +0200 +++ new/yast2-add-on-3.1.9/package/yast2-add-on.spec 2014-09-01 11:31:08.000000000 +0200 @@ -17,7 +17,7 @@ Name: yast2-add-on -Version: 3.1.8 +Version: 3.1.9 Release: 0 BuildRoot: %{_tmppath}/%{name}-%{version}-build di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/yast2-add-on-3.1.8/src/include/add-on/add-on-workflow.rb new/yast2-add-on-3.1.9/src/include/add-on/add-on-workflow.rb --- old/yast2-add-on-3.1.8/src/include/add-on/add-on-workflow.rb 2014-06-02 19:01:29.000000000 +0200 +++ new/yast2-add-on-3.1.9/src/include/add-on/add-on-workflow.rb 2014-09-01 11:31:08.000000000 +0200 @@ -48,8 +48,6 @@ Yast.include include_target, "packager/repositories_include.rb" Yast.include include_target, "add-on/misc.rb" - @going_back_in_workflow = GetInstArgs.going_back - # Used for adding sources @createResult = :again @@ -1072,12 +1070,10 @@ end # FATE #301928 - Saving one click - # Bugzilla #305809 if "going_back", do not save that click! - if no_addons && !@going_back_in_workflow + # Bugzilla #893103 be consistent, so always when there is no add-on skip + if no_addons Builtins.y2milestone("Skipping to media_select") - # only once - @going_back_in_workflow = false - ret = :first_time + ret = :skip_to_add end # Show Add-Ons table @@ -1097,7 +1093,7 @@ some_addon_changed = false begin # FATE #301928 - Saving one click - ret = Convert.to_symbol(UI.UserInput) unless ret == :first_time + ret = Convert.to_symbol(UI.UserInput) unless ret == :skip_to_add # aborting if ret == :abort || ret == :cancel @@ -1146,11 +1142,11 @@ ) # adding new add-on - elsif ret == :add || ret == :first_time + elsif ret == :add || ret == :skip_to_add # show checkbox only first time in installation when there is no # other addons, so allow to quickly skip adding addons, otherwise # it make no sense as user explicitelly want add addon - SourceDialogs.display_addon_checkbox = ret == :first_time + SourceDialogs.display_addon_checkbox = ret == :skip_to_add # bugzilla #293428 # Release all sources before adding a new one @@ -1175,7 +1171,7 @@ AddOnProduct.PrepareForRegistration(AddOnProduct.src_id) some_addon_changed = true # do not keep first_time, otherwise summary won't be shown during installation - ret = nil if ret == :first_time + ret = nil if ret == :skip_to_add elsif ret2 == :abort || ret2 == :cancel Builtins.y2milestone("Add-on sequence aborted") @@ -1196,9 +1192,9 @@ end end # properly return abort in installation - ret = :abort if ret == :first_time + ret = :abort if ret == :skip_to_add # extra handling for the global enable checkbox - elsif ret == :first_time + elsif ret == :skip_to_add ret = :back if ret2 == :back ret = :next if ret2 == :skip end -- To unsubscribe, e-mail: opensuse-commit+unsubscribe@opensuse.org For additional commands, e-mail: opensuse-commit+help@opensuse.org
participants (1)
-
root@hilbert.suse.de